NYPD: Assault on Hasidic Jew in Brooklyn could be a bias crime

The NYPD is investigating an assault on a Hasidic Jew visiting from England as a possible bias incident.

They say the man was walking along McDonald Avenue in Borough Park around 2:30 a.m. Tuesday when a man approached him from behind and pushed him to the ground.

The assailant then fled.

Police say the 65-year-old victim was treated at a hospital for minor injuries.
